The article pays special attention to the impact of scientific technologies on the activities of seaports and transport terminals, as well as related logistics processes aimed at creating new opportunities in this field. Significant changes have been noted in the field of port operations and
logistics due to the introduction of innovative technologies. Ports are becoming more progressive and intelligent, the volume of work is increasing, and at the same time, the downtime of ships is decreasing. After analyzing the main scientific and technical trends, as well as automation, digitalization, the use of neural networks (AI), as well as blockchain, their impact on the effectiveness, security and environmental friendliness of seaworthy transportation has been revealed. Based on the analysis of practical examples, it is concluded that technological innovations are becoming a key factor in the competitiveness of ports and logistics companies in the context of globalization and increased requirements for sustainable development. Investments in new technologies allow ports to optimize operations, increase safety and reduce negative environmental impacts. However, the introduction of new technologies requires significant investments and staff retraining. Ports need to develop comprehensive modernization strategies, take into account the specifics of their infrastructure, and adapt innovations to their specific needs. Ultimately, the successful integration of scientific and technological progress into port operations is the key to sustainable development, increased competitiveness, and effective functioning of global logistics chains.
